Die Erfindung betrifft eine Wand, insbesondere eine Lärmschutz wand, mit ein Füllmaterial stützenden, in übereinanderliegenden Scharen verlegten und eine gegliederte Sichtfläche bildenden Betonfertigteilen.The invention relates to a wall, in particular noise protection wall, with a filling material supporting, in superimposed Coulters laid and forming an articulated visible surface Precast concrete parts.
Ziel der Erfindung ist es, solche Wände mannigfaltig und möglichst weitgehend variabel aus ein und denselben, robust und einfach gestaltbaren Fertigteilen herstellen zu können und diese Fertigteile derart auszubilden, daß sie in vielerlei technisch und optisch günstigen Varianten wahl- und bedarfsweise zur Anferti gung stützender, verkleidender oder auch freistehender Wände, ins besondere Schallschutzwände mit hohem Schallschluckvermögen, ver wendet werden können.The aim of the invention is to make such walls varied and as variable as possible from one and the same, robust and easy to manufacture finished parts and these Train finished parts in such a way that they are technical in many ways and optically favorable variants optionally and if required for the production supporting, cladding or free-standing walls, ins special soundproof walls with high sound absorption capacity, ver can be applied.
Erfindungsgemäß bestehen die Fertigteile einer eingangs bezeichneten Wand aus jeweils einem sich quer zur Wandebene erstreckenden, das Füllmaterial durchsetzenden Steg und einem an einem Ende dieses Steges senkrecht ansetzenden, an einer Sicht fläche der Wand zutagetretenden Schenkel.According to the invention, the finished parts are one designated wall from one each transverse to the wall plane extending web passing through the filling material and a at one end of this web vertically, at a view surface of the wall emerging from the wall.
Solche Fertigteile können in außerordentlich vielfältigen Kom binationen und Varianten zum Einsatz kommen und erweisen sich im Fertigteilverband nicht nur als sehr stabil und zuverlässig, sondern sie lassen sich darüber hinaus unschwer mit gefälligen, ästhetisch ansprechenden Sichtflächen anfertigen, die dann, vor allem im Zusammenwirken mit einer Bepflanzung des Füllmateriales, einen sehr vorteilhaften Gesamteindruck zu vermitteln vermögen.Such finished parts can be in extremely diverse com combinations and variants are used and prove themselves in Prefabricated unit not only as very stable and reliable, but they are also easy to please with pleasing, aesthetic produce attractive visible surfaces, which then, especially in the Interacting with a planting of the filling material, a very able to convey a favorable overall impression.

To produce a wall bandage according to the invention, in addition to the prefabricated parts A just described, he also uses so-called supplementary elements B according to FIGS . 3 and 4. These legless elements B consist only of a web 8 , which - like the finished part A - of vertical recesses 6 is penetrated and has an underside curvature 7 . The element B shown has extensions 3 projecting in the same direction at both ends, but such an extension 3 could also be formed at only one end.

Die Fertigteile A treten mit der Sichtfläche 4 ihrer Schenkel 2 an der Sichtfläche der Wand zutage und sind mit fluchtenden Stegen 1 bzw. 8 sowie mit scharenweise in dieselbe Richtung weisenden Schenkeln 2 verlegt.The embankment cladding wall shown in FIGS. 5 to 7 consists of prefabricated parts A and supplementary elements B , which are laid one above the other in groups and support and clad a filling material 9 . The wall structure is held together by reinforcements 10 , which are threaded into the aligned vertical recesses 6 of the webs 1 and 8 of the elements A and B, respectively. The finished parts A emerge with the visible surface 4 of their legs 2 on the visible surface of the wall and are laid with aligned webs 1 and 8 and with legs 2 pointing in the same direction in droves.
Die aus Fertigteilen A mit Schenkeln 2 und aus schenkellosen Ergänzungselementen B bestehenden Scharen sind einander abwechselnd verlegt, wobei die Fortsätze 3 der Elemente B gegensinnig zu den Schenkeln 2 der Fertigteile A gerichtet sind. An der einen Stirn seite der Wand ist der Verband durch Ergänzungselemente B abge schlossen, teils durch Elemente B mit nur einem Fortsatz 3, teils durch Elemente B mit zwei Fortsätzen 3.The existing prefabricated A with legs 2 and from loose leg extension elements B flocks are laid alternately each other, the projections 3 of the elements B are directed in the opposite direction to the legs 2 of the finished parts A. On the one end side of the wall is the association completed with supplementary elements B abge, partly by elements B with only one extension 3, partly by elements B with two projections. 3
Die in den Fig. 8 bis 10 dargestellte Böschungsverkleidungswand besteht gleichfalls aus Fertigteilen A und Ergänzungselementen B, jedoch sind hier diese Elemente paarweise mit einander gegensinnig gerichteten, einander gegenüberliegenden Fortsätzen 3 verwendet und die Paare sind mit Abstand voneinander verlegt, wobei die aus diesen Paaren bestehenden Scharen gegeneinander versetzt sind.The embankment cladding wall shown in FIGS. 8 to 10 also consists of prefabricated parts A and supplementary elements B , but here these elements are used in pairs with mutually opposing, opposing extensions 3 and the pairs are laid at a distance from one another, the ones consisting of these pairs Coulters are staggered.

Figs. 11 to 13 show a freestanding sound insulation wall or enclosure made of prefabricated parts A, are used in the supplementary elements B only to the front end closure.

In this wall dressing, the legs 2 of the finished parts A in the respective superimposed coulters in opposite directions and the aligned with their webs 1 aligned superimposed finished parts A occur with their legs 2 and visible surfaces 4 in droves alternating on the opposite viewing surfaces Wall exposed. Within the individual groups, the legs 2 of the finished parts A always point in the same direction. The wall rests free-standing on the foundation 11 and has a sound-absorbing visible surface on both sides, which - as with the design variants described above - can be planted with vegetation.

The vertical reinforcements 12 laid in the recesses 6 , as well as the horizontal reinforcements (not shown) optionally laid in the underside curvatures 7 , hold the prefabricated unit together. Supplementary elements B in turn serve for the end closure of the wall at its vertical edges.
Der jeweiligen Beanspruchung entsprechend können die Fertigteile A und B mörtellos, mit Zement- oder Kunststoffmörtel verwendet und nötigenfalls auch noch mit vertikalen und/oder horizontalen Bewehrungen armiert werden.The prefabricated parts A and B can be used without mortar, with cement or plastic mortar and, if necessary, reinforced with vertical and / or horizontal reinforcement, depending on the respective load.
